Easy Homemade Mini Corn Dogs

The best corn dogs you can make right at home – tastes just like the state fair. Sure to be a family favorite!

Ingredients

Servings
  • 1 cup vegetable oil
  • 12 hotdog halved
  • ¼ cup cornstarch
  • ½ cup all-purpose flour
  • ½ cup cornmeal yellow
  • 2 tablespoons sugar
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• salt to taste, Kosher salt and freshly ground
  • black pepper to taste, Kosher salt and freshly ground
  • ½ cup milk
  • 1 egg large

Instructions

  1. Heat vegetable oil in a large Dutch oven or skillet over medium high heat.
  2. In a large bowl, combine hot dogs and cornstarch, tossing to coat.
  3. Thread hot dogs onto lollipop sticks; set aside.
  4. In a large bowl, combine flour, cornmeal, sugar and baking powder; season with salt and pepper, to taste.
  5. In a large glass measuring cup or another bowl, whisk together milk and egg. Pour mixture over dry ingredients and stir using a rubber spatula just until moist.
  6. Working in batches, dredge hot dogs in the batter until completely covered. Add to the skillet, about 4 or 5 at a time, and cook until evenly golden and crispy, about 2-3 minutes. Transfer to a paper towel-lined plate.
  7. Serve immediately.
